4

我有一个使用crafter-studio-publishing-receiver-2.5.3-aio.jar 运行的crafter 实例,我需要找到jar 文件的源代码。

这是正确的存储库吗

项目名称中的“遗产”一词有什么意义?

4

1 回答 1

5

你可以在这里找到源代码: https ://github.com/craftercms/legacy-deployer

具体版本可以通过查看jar的manifest找到。- 解压 jar - 打开 ./META-INF/MANIFEST.MF - 找到属性 Implementation-Build: 87c84d58313b2bcbdca306de69758320aee174d0

可以将此值放在 github 中以获取您要查找的确切代码。
示例: https ://github.com/craftercms/legacy-deployer/blob/87c84d58313b2bcbdca306de69758320aee174d0/cstudio-publishing-receiver-zip/pom.xml

我们在 github 中将项目重命名为“legacy-deployer”的原因是使用 Crafter 3.x 我们正在迁移到一个新的部署系统。无需深入探讨:新系统基于 Git pulls,正如您可以想象的那样,这种方法有很多好处。它将支持与现在“遗留”部署器相同的概念(回调等)。

于 2017-06-20T16:58:01.120 回答